What’s inside
Full disclosure
This liquid supplement contains one active ingredient: Siberian motherwort leaf extract. Motherwort has been used traditionally to support various aspects of women's health and emotional wellness.
The liquid formulation also includes alcohol, water, and glycerin as inactive ingredients to preserve and deliver the extract.
Does it work?
Moderate evidence
The evidence for motherwort is mixed. It's considered possibly effective for bleeding support.
For anxiety, amenorrhea (absent periods), asthma, and alcohol use disorder, there isn't enough reliable evidence yet to rate how well it works. If you're considering it for any of these uses, talk with your pharmacist or doctor about what the current evidence shows and whether it's a fit for you.
How safe is it?
Well-documented data
Motherwort appears to be generally well tolerated when taken by mouth in typical amounts. The most common side effects are diarrhea and stomach irritation.
However, human safety data are limited, so caution is advised, especially for long-term use. Amounts over 3 grams can cause uterine bleeding.
The safety data advises against use in pregnancy because motherwort is traditionally thought to stimulate the uterus. Not enough information is available about use while breastfeeding, so talk with your doctor or pharmacist before taking it.
Meds to double-check
Moderate interaction found
Before you start, check any sedating medications (CNS depressants) — sleeping pills, sedatives, and certain pain relievers. Motherwort can amplify drowsiness when combined with these drugs.

Siberian Motherwort by Herbal Terra Drug Interactions
HelloPharmacist Interaction Report
Siberian Motherwort by Herbal Terra contains one active ingredient — motherwort leaf extract — that does interact with medications.
The main concern is CNS depressants (drugs that slow your central nervous system), such as sedatives, sleeping pills, and some pain relievers. Taking motherwort with these can increase drowsiness and sedation.
Read the full breakdown — every affected drug type, severity by severity
Motherwort itself can cause CNS depression and sedation, so combining it with other depressant drugs raises that risk. Altogether, these interactions span 248 individual medications.
